It was a great shock to me to discover that I had motor neuron disease, I had never been very well co-ordinated physically as a child, I was not good at ball games, and my handwriting was the despair of my teachers. May be for this reason, I didn't care much for sport or physical activities. But things seemed to change when I went to Oxford, at the age of 17, I took up coxing and rowing. I was not Boat Race standard, but I got by the level of inter-college competition.
2. In my third year at Oxford, however. I noticed that I seemed to be getting more clumsy and I fell over once or twice for no apparent reason. But it was not until I was at Cambridge, in the following ye r, that my father noticed and took mto the family doctor. He referred to me a specialist, and shortly after my 21st birthday, I went into hospital for tests. Although, there was a cloud hanging over My future I found, to my surprise that I was enjoying life in the present more than before. I began to make progress with my research, and I got engaged to a girl called Jane Wilde, whom I had met just About the time my condition was diagnosed. That engagement changed my life. It gave me something. · To live for. But it also meant that I had to get a job if we were to get married. I, therefore, applied for a research fellowship at Gonville and Cains College, Cambridge. To my great surprise, I got a fellowship up to 1974, I was able to feed myself and get in and out of bed. This lasted until! Caught pneumonia in 1985. I had to have a tracheotomy operation.
3. Before the operation, my speech had been getting more slurred, so that only few people who knew me well, could understand me. But at least I could communicate. I wrote scientific papers by dictating to a secretary, and I gave seminars through an interpreter, who repeated my words more clearly. However, the tracheotomy operation removed my ability to speak altogether. For a time, the only way I could communicate was to spell out words letter by letter, by raising my eyebrows when someone pointed to the right letter on a spelling card. It is pretty difficult to carry on a conversation like that. let alone write a scientific paper. However, a computer exper1in California called Walt Woltosz. heard of my plight. He sent me a computer programme he had written, called Equalizer. This allowed me to select words from a series of menus on the screen: by pressing a switch in my hand. The programme could also be controlled by a switch, operated by head or eye movement. When I had built up what I wanted to say, I got it sent into a speech synthesizer. At first, I just ran the Equalizer programme on a desktop computer.
4. However, David Manson, of Cambridge Adaptive Communication, fitted a small portable computer and a speech synthesizer to my wheel chair. This system allowed me to communicate much better than I could before. I can, manage upto 15 words a minute. I can either speak what I have written, or save it to disk. I can then print it out, or call it back and speak it sentence by sentence. Using this system, I have written a book, and dozens of scientific papers. I have also given many scientific talks. They have all been well received. I think this is in a large part due to the quality of the speech synthesizer, which is made by Speech Plus. One's voice is very important. If you have a slurred voice, people are likely to treat you as mentally deficient. This synthesizer is by far the best I have ever heard of, because it varies the intonation, and does not speak like a Dalek. The only trouble is that it gives me an American accent.
5. I have had motor neuron disease for practically all my adult life. Yet it has not prevented me from having a very attractive family, and being successful in my work. This is thanks to the help I have received from Jane, my children, and a large number of other people and organisations. I have been lucky, that my condition has progressed more slowly than is often the case. But it shows that one need not lose hope.
